Output 4fdeb8e95163788a58bcb64c072d8b0f9ee68049abaab92504dbf1b35ebf9bc6:17

value
340136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ba39111003dbdf0ccd951dd719ac68c4d9d4a006 OP_EQUAL
address
3JffyHTgKXeSXcmx4d8prpCBG6marqHwC3
transaction
4fdeb8e95163788a58bcb64c072d8b0f9ee68049abaab92504dbf1b35ebf9bc6
confirmations
227172
spent
true